2.2A Temperature Controller【WHY56ND-EV】

電流: -2.2A

【Features】

• Small Package Size 1.3” x 1.28” x 0.313”
• +5 to +26 V Control Electronics Supply
• +4.5 to +30 V Power Drive Supply
• Low Cost
• 0.005ºC Stability (typical)
• Linear PI Temperature Control
• High ±2.2 A Output Current
• Control Above and Below Ambient
• Master/Booster Operation
• Temperature Setpoint, Heat and Cool Current Limits, Proportional Gain, and Integrator Time Constant are set with external components.


【Description】

PRECISION, STABILITY & VERSATILITY
The advanced and reliable circuitry of the WHY56ND Temperature Controller achieves 0.005ºC temperature stability with thermistors. Its small, low profile package is ideal for designs with space constraints. The linear, PI (Proportional, Integrator) control loop offers maximum stability and efficiency. The WHY56ND is a general purpose analog PI control loop for use with thermoelectrics or resistive heaters. The WHY56ND maintains precision temperature regulation using an active resistor bridge circuit that operates directly with thermistors or RTD temperature sensors. (AD590 and LM335 sensors require external circuits.) Supply up to ±2.2 A of heat and cool current to your thermoelectric from a single +5 V power supply.

BUILT-IN SAFETY
To protect the device, heat and cool limits can be set independently. This safety feature guarantees that your thermoelectric cooler will never be driven beyond your
specified limits. Connect two or more WHY56ND units together and drive higher output currents.

LEADING EDGE APPLICATIONS
Onboard switches, connectors, and trimpots make configuration and operation simple with the WHY56ND‑EV evaluation board. The WHY56ND has proven reliable in
such diverse fields as electro-optical systems, airborne instrumentation, spectroscopic monitors, and medical diagnostic equipment.
